I know there are many things to compare but I want to keep this strictly to the construction of each instrument. Just what are the differences in the build such as internal bracing, neck setting and such.

Overall, most Rickenbackers are pretty similar in construction. The 330 and 360 are virtually the same, except for the body rounding.
